Linux 進入 5.0 時代!
為什麼 Linux 4.2 之後的版本不再是 4.21 而是 5.0?
如果你非要一個理由,那就是因為 Linux 4.x 的版本如今用手指與腳趾加在一起都要數不過來了,所以是時候進入 Linux 5.0 時代了!
掌控 Linux 近 30 年的 Linus Torvalds 在經過一段時間的反思、檢討之後整裝待發,希望以身作則來營造一個包容性更強、能更大程度消除社群中的侮辱、貶損等評論和行為的開發環境。從過去幾個月來看,Linus Torvalds 暴躁的小脾氣似乎確實有所收斂,但是這絲毫不影響他做出武斷決策的能力。
昨日,Linus Torvalds 於核心郵件列表(LKML)中正式宣佈推出 Linux 5.0 rc1 版本。對此,不少開發者紛紛好奇,於去年聖誕之際推出的 Linux 4.2 之後難道不應該是 Linux 4.21 嗎?為何會突然變成 5.0 版本?對此,Linus 耿直且耐心地為開發者解釋道:
編號的變化並不代表任何特殊的東西。如果你想要正式的理由,那就是我的手指和腳趾都用盡了,所以 4.21 成了 5.0。
回看 Linux 4.x 版本,從 2015 年 4 月釋出至今,確實已有 20 個版本的迭代更新,然而來自官方的吐槽可還行?
不過雖然看似隨性的編號更改,但從 Linux 5.0 rc1 的釋出來看,它也是有備而來的。用 Linus Torvalds 自己的話來講,5.0 版本中有重大的變化:
50% 是驅動程式更新;
20% 是架構更新;
10% 是工具更新;
剩下的 20% 是全部(文件、網路、檔案系統、標頭檔案更新、核心核心程式碼......)。
具體而言,最重要的變化是圖形驅動程式的改進。這包括 AMD FreeSync、NVIDIA RTX Turing和Raspberry Pi Touch Display的支援。新的 Raspberry Pi Touch 驅動程式將讓 Pi 構建者製作自己的平板電腦或智慧資訊顯示器。
另一個圖形改進,起初可能看起來不那麼重要,是 Terminus 控制檯字型的大版本。但實際上,它可以極大地提高在 HiDPI 顯示器(如 4K 螢幕)上讀取終端字型的效率。
此外,Linux 開發者仍然在致力於消除曾經 Spectre 和 Meltdown 漏洞帶來的效能損失。畢竟該漏洞的大部分工作都是通過改進 Linux 的網路效能來解決的。而這裡提到網路問題,這就不得不讓諸多的開發者聯想到一個被建議的內建 Linux 虛擬專用網路(VPN)——
當前,Linus Torvalds 雖然釋出了 Linux 5.0 rc1 版本,但 5.0 核心仍在開發中,預估計,它將在 2 月底或 3 月初發布,且它應該出現在 4 月份的 Linux 發行版中。與此同時,正如 Torvalds 所說,“去測試,踢掉輪胎。成為第一個執行 5.0 預釋出核心的人吧。”
參考:https://www.zdnet.com/article/linux-5-is-on-the-way/
熱 文 推 薦
☞ ofo 迴應甩賣辦公桌;華為與袁隆平合作;羅永浩 1 億股權遭凍結 | 極客頭條
☞我如何用 21 天在 GitHub 上獲取 6300 個 Star?
☞ 1年丟失140億!你是區塊鏈的受害者嗎?|年度安全事件回顧
☞ 華為 36 歲工程師猝死,曾 22 月無休:比掙錢更重要的是活著
☞ Google AI騙過了Google,工程師竟無計可施?
print_r('點個好看吧!');
var_dump('點個好看吧!');
NSLog(@"點個好看吧!");
System.out.println("點個好看吧!");
console.log("點個好看吧!");
print("點個好看吧!");
printf("點個好看吧!\n");
cout << "點個好看吧!" << endl;
Console.WriteLine("點個好看吧!");
fmt.Println("點個好看吧!");
Response.Write("點個好看吧!");
alert("點個好看吧!")
echo "點個好看吧!"
點選“閱讀原文”,開啟 CSDN App 閱讀更貼心!
喜歡就點選“好看”吧!